Canada hotel performance reaches pandemic-era highs while US declines
Thursday, 2nd September 2021

Canada’s hotel industry reported its highest monthly performance levels since the pandemic began, while US hotel performance continued to decline.

The occupancy and RevPAR levels were the highest in Canada since February 2020, while the ADR level was the country’s highest since December 2019 >>
